Output 2660c4726d1040c48b683a44c20869f5f3f1f971a5e7ea37849444c6a900e6cc:347

value
663292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e322e6ce1a599794374d85c8b7b3217230d81f9c OP_EQUALVERIFY OP_CHECKSIG
address
1MhzCYu5ExuGWn5icgysWhiAMWUE6ximzq
transaction
2660c4726d1040c48b683a44c20869f5f3f1f971a5e7ea37849444c6a900e6cc
spent
true